#26538f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#26538f is composed of 14.9% red, 32.5%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.4% cyan, 42%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 214.3 degrees, a saturation of 58% and a lightness of 35.5%. #26538f color hex could be obtained by blending #4ca6ff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#26538f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#26538f has RGB values of R:38, G:83,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 2511759.
